Exploring the Internet of Things (IoT) and data analysis can feel a bit like peeling an onion – layers upon layers! At its core, IoT refers to the network of interconnected devices that communicate with each other, sharing valuable data. For beginners, it's essential to grasp the basics, starting with understanding what kinds of devices can be part of this network. Things like smart thermostats, fitness trackers, and home security systems all contribute to the zany world of IoT. The data generated from these devices can provide insights that help us make informed decisions, like optimizing energy usage at home or tracking our health.

When you delve into data analysis within the IoT framework, it’s about taking all this collected data and making sense of it. For someone just jumping in, tools like Python and R are fantastic gateways, and they come packed with libraries designed specifically for data analysis. If you’re hands-on, platforms such as Arduino or Raspberry Pi let you tinker with hardware while gaining practical experience in programming and data collection.

Visualization tools like Tableau or Power BI can also be beneficial. They transform complex data into easy-to-understand visuals that can tell compelling stories. Engaging with online communities, such as forums and social media groups, can provide additional support and resources, making the learning process less daunting. What are the key techniques in internet of things data analysis?

4 Answers2025-11-30 23:55:23
Unlocking the full potential of the Internet of Things (IoT) is like piecing together a giant puzzle, isn't it? One of the standout techniques I've come across is data cleansing. With so many devices churning out data, ensuring that this information is accurate and reliable is crucial. No one wants a smart thermostat reading that shows it’s 100 degrees when it's really a comfy 72! Then there’s real-time data processing. Analyzing streams of data as they come in is vital, especially for applications like smart cities or healthcare monitoring. Imagine being able to spot anomalies in heart rates instantly—life-saving stuff! Then, we dive into predictive analytics. This is the magic of looking to the future based on historical data. Think about how smart fridge alerts you when you’re running low on milk because it 'knows' your buying habits. These predictive models are fantastic for maintenance schedules in manufacturing, too. They can anticipate when a machine will fail before it actually does, saving companies from costly downtimes! Lastly, I can't help but rave about machine learning algorithms. They're really the heart of insightful data analysis in IoT. These algorithms learn from the data generated and adapt, making decisions and recommendations that can optimize everything from your smart home to extensive supply chain networks. What tools are best for internet of things data analysis?

4 Answers2025-11-30 02:31:07
In the realm of internet of things (IoT) data analysis, a variety of tools can really enhance the experience. From my personal journey as a tech enthusiast, I've played around with several platforms like Google Cloud IoT and AWS IoT Analytics. Both are incredible for managing large datasets because they seamlessly integrate with machine learning services. For instance, using Google Cloud's powerful BigQuery allows for efficient querying of massive amounts of IoT data without the hassle of traditional database management. Another favorite of mine has to be Microsoft Azure IoT Suite; it's user-friendly and supports a multitude of devices, making it a great start for someone diving into IoT. Its ability to conduct real-time analytics is a game-changer. Plus, if you're into visualization, platforms like Tableau or Power BI can take your raw IoT data and turn it into insightful, shareable dashboards. Honestly, choosing the right tool often depends on your specific needs—like whether you prioritize real-time insights or long-term data storage. Lastly, for those who are more code-inclined, programming languages like Python and R offer libraries such as Pandas and NumPy that can crunch data effectively. This approach gives you the flexibility to develop custom models and analysis tailored to your project's requirements, which I find exhilarating. What challenges exist in internet of things data analysis?

4 Answers2025-11-30 00:34:32
Navigating the complexities of IoT data analysis can feel like a rollercoaster ride, full of unexpected twists and turns! The sheer volume of data generated by IoT devices is staggering. I mean, think about it: smart homes, wearables, industrial sensors – they all spit out continuous streams of information. Managing and processing this avalanche of data is a massive challenge because traditional data processing tools often just don't cut it. It’s like trying to solve a puzzle with pieces from entirely different boxes! On top of that, there’s the issue of data quality. Not all data generated is useful or accurate. Inconsistent readings from devices can lead to incorrect analyses and conclusions, which can significantly impact decision-making processes. Imagine a healthcare IoT device providing faulty data about a patient’s vitals; the consequences could be dire! Plus, with devices coming from different manufacturers, standardizing the data formats becomes an even bigger headache. Privacy and security concerns are another critical hurdle. With so much personal data at stake, it’s no wonder folks are worried! Protecting this data from cyber threats is paramount, and it requires robust security measures, which can be complex and costly to implement. The balancing act between data utilization and safeguarding privacy is a tricky one that demands careful consideration. What role does internet of things data analysis play in healthcare?

4 Answers2025-11-30 22:04:13
The impact of IoT data analysis in healthcare can’t be overstated; it feels like watching a sci-fi movie turn into reality! With countless devices operational in hospitals, from smart beds to wearable heart monitors, the amount of data generated is staggering. Transmitting this data to healthcare professionals provides real-time insights into patient health, making it easier to spot complications before they escalate. I remember a story about a patient who was wearing a continuous glucose monitor. The device collected data on glucose levels throughout the day, alerting both the patient and their doctor to any concerning trends. This meant they could adjust medications or diets proactively rather than reactively after a crisis. Plus, this data, when aggregated and analyzed, can help healthcare organizations identify patterns that influence treatment effectiveness across populations. On a broader scale, integrating IoT data provides a holistic view of patient care. Think chronic illness management: with consistent updates from smart devices, care teams can monitor their patients' health metrics in real time.
